If you`re looking for contract negotiation jobs near you, there are a few things you can do to increase your chances of finding the right position. As a professional, I`ve put together some tips to help you optimize your job search and find the perfect role.

1. Use the right keywords in your job search

When searching for contract negotiation jobs, you want to make sure you`re using the right keywords. This will help you find job listings that are relevant to your skills and experience. Some keywords to include in your search might be “contract negotiation,” “negotiation specialist,” or “contract manager.”

2. Check job boards and company websites

There are several job boards and company websites that list contract negotiation jobs. Some popular job boards you can check include Indeed, Glassdoor, and Monster. You can also check the websites of companies you`re interested in working for to see if they have any open positions.

3. Network with professionals in the field

Networking is a great way to find out about contract negotiation jobs that may not be advertised online. Reach out to professionals in the field and ask if they know of any open positions or if they can provide any advice on finding contract negotiation jobs. LinkedIn is a great platform for networking with professionals in your industry.

4. Customize your resume and cover letter

When applying for contract negotiation jobs, it`s important to customize your resume and cover letter for each position. Highlight your relevant experience and skills, and tailor your application to the specific job listing. This will help your application stand out and increase your chances of landing an interview.

5. Be prepared for the interview

If you`re called in for an interview, make sure you`re prepared. Research the company and the position, and come up with examples of how your skills and experience relate to the job. Prepare questions to ask the interviewer, and dress appropriately for the interview.
